Meat pie

Rozina Dinaa
Rozina Dinaa @rozina5
Scotland

This type of beautiful and delicious stuffed fried bread is made in different countries such as Iran, Turkey, Afghanestn, Republic Azerbaijan, India, China, Korea and referred to by different names.
For example in Iran it’s called ‘ Kelane ‘ in Afghanestan is called ‘ Bolani, in India is called paratha, and yet , you can call these kinds of filled pastries or stuffed bread: pie or pan cake too.

It is baked in the oven or fried in the pan with meat or vegetable filling. The filling can be beef, lamb, pork or combination of meat with vegetables or just simply all vegetables. So the fillings might be differ from one house to the other house.
I have attached some photos from Iranian and Indian versions of this type of stuffed bread, pancake or pie.

Ingredients

  1. 400 gall purpose flour
  2. 167 mlboiling water
  3. 140 mlwarm water
  4. 2 gsalt
  5. 27 mlvegetable oil
  6. Ingredients for filling
  7. 600 gground beef
  8. 400 gpotatoes, cooked and mashed
  9. 30 gsoy sauce
  10. 1 tspfresh ginger, grated
  11. 50 gfresh mint, finely chopped
  12. 1 tspspices including: fennel, cinnamon, salt and chilli powder
  13. 50 gfresh spring onions, finely chopped

  2. 2

    Mix flour with salt. Add boiling water to the flour and whisk it with a spatula. Then add warm water and knead the dough with hand. Rest the dough for half an hour.
    After 30 minutes, add oil to the dough and knead it for 1 minute. Cover the dough with a towel and allow to rest for 2 hours.

  4. 4

    Meanwhile, preparing the filling: In a large bowl, mix ground meat with mashed potatoes, chopped veggies, grated ginger, soy sauce and season with spices until combine well.

  5. 5

    After 2 hours, dust your hands and divide the dough into 8-10 pieces. Scoop 2 tbsp of beef filling. Dust your hand and give a ball shape to them.

  6. 6

    Now, place one of meat balls on the dough and slowly slowly seal the wrapper completely. Heat the oil in a pan and fry each side 3-4 minutes until golden brown.
